 to the A470 - the main north-to-south road through Wales. It provides convenient access from Llandrindod Wells to the A470 for traffic heading north. Travelling into Llandrindod Wells, the A4081 divides on the outskirts of the town, both routes leading to the A483, one in the town centre, the other to the north.
